K Siddaramaiah sworn-in as Karnataka Chief Minister




Bangalore: Congress leader 64-year-old K Siddaramaiah was sworn in as the 22nd chief minister of Karnataka by the Governor H R Bharadwaj on Monday, May 13, 2013.

The five-minute solemn ceremony, which took place exactly at 11.40 am, was witnessed by more than 50,000 supporters who had assembled at the Sri Kanteerva Stadium, the venue of the function.

The Congress had last come to power in Karnataka in 2004 as part of a coalition government with the Janata Dal (Secular), a partnership that did not last long. This time it has been handed a clear majorit, winning 121 seats in the 224-member Assembly.
